Brian Keith Purser Obituary

Brian Keith Purser, 52, of Magee, MS, passed away on November 26, 2025.

Born on May 20, 1973, Brian was known for his quick humor, class-clown personality, and his lifelong

passion for music. A talented musician, he played in several bands over the years and

enjoyed expressing himself through his music.

Brian graduated from Simpson Academy and later earned a degree in Architecture

Engineering from the University of Southern Mississippi, where he achieved President’s List

honors. He went on to work as a Project Manager for multiple commercial contractors and

was also a licensed Residential Builder.

He is survived by his children, Evan Purser and Emma Purser; his mother, Beverly Lane

Rainey; and his siblings, Lindsey Rainey Miller, Bradford Rainey Jr. (Megan), Scott Rainey

(Benedicta), and a host of nieces and nephews.

He is preceded in death by his grandparents, Evon Harold Lane and Minnie Merle (Ross)

Lane, and his great-grandparents, Drewy Hilton Ross, Lucille (Miley) Ross, John H. Lane,

and Mary Lee (Waltman) Lane.

Brian will be deeply missed and lovingly remembered by his family and all who knew him.

A graveside service will be held on Tuesday, December 2, 2025, at Magee City Cemetery at 2:00 pm.

Visitation will be at Tutor Funeral Home in Magee, MS from 11:00 until 1:30 pm.
